Diablo Shores Pro Am
September 21-23

Last event of the season! After several big disappointments and some tough breaks I was praying to end on a positive note, and God answered my prayer. The Diablo Shores format consists of 3 record rounds of skiing, and they take your top 2 scores from the three rounds, average them together, and then they take the top 8 women to a head to head final. Throughout the tournament I maintained a position in the top 3 or 4 women, and was matched against April Coble for my first to head to head. In my head to head against April I ran 2 ½ at 39off (10.75 meters), which would be the highest score of all the women for the entire event! After winning my first head to head against April, I ran back down to the dock and immediately skied against Natalie Hamrick, unfortunately my head was spinning after my big score and I missed 35off, not smart….more experience points I hope for the future…I will not do that again! I ended up 4th in the Diablo Shores Pro Am and finally walked away with the decent check. I felt better about this finish and happy with my big score, but at the same time I know that I am capable of so much more out there. When I came around 3 ball at 39off I did not feel late or out of shape at all….I know I am capable of running that pass and winning some big events, and with time and experience I think it will happen. I am going to keep pushing forward and just try to keep the faith for next season! 

This event was a great step forward for women’s slalom and I am so excited that Greg Badal, the tournament organizer added women’s slalom to the event this year. Thank you Greg and Debbie for all of your hard work! They put on an amazing event, and I hope to be back next year!
